Output 7bd8a88bb073aab8c5a409d8056213f12c70e807d8b24bb5b07fc37bf3da7e24:1

value
59563645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d5fa6f5652df442fc8868a2f8e57afe4dbae665 OP_EQUAL
address
3JxLDq5kqjLPiANBkdTwT1wpbRw3o1WqoP
transaction
7bd8a88bb073aab8c5a409d8056213f12c70e807d8b24bb5b07fc37bf3da7e24
spent
true